Kate is a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ist specializing in separation and divorce issues. She has a private practice in Santa Rosa, CA and also works for the past five years as a child therapist and clinical supervisor at the Child Parent Institute.

Kate’s back ground and training is in child psycotherapy. She is highly trained in treating childhood trauma and childhood adverse experiences such as separation and child abuse. Above all, Kate enjoys talking and listening to children. She has a special interest in high conflict cases and seeks out a creative problem solving with a kind but firm approach.

Kate has presented at the Sonoma County Bar Association Minor’s Counsel annual training and at the Mental Health Liaison Brown Bag trainings. She presented last year at the American Family Conciliatory Courts (AFCC) conference. Her other presentations in the community include topics such as: preventing child sexual abuse, positive parenting, and interviewing children.

Kate is passionate about helping each individual child succeed. Her belief is that children deserve to have a thriving relationship with both parents.

Kate incorporates parenting tips and support as an integral part of the counseling process. Success can not be defined by achievement but rather developing skills for a positive future.
